Abstract This paper is a fIfst approach to study the relation between flexibility and dynamic complexity. A new measure of dynamic complexity of the manufacturing system is proposed, by the use of Lyapunov fractal dimension. This variable has been related to a measure of the routing flexibility of the system. The simulation system is composed of two machines, two parts with two and three operations. By extensive simulations of that system a non linear relationship has been found.
